Virtools Promises and Competion> that's too bad....macromedia will quickly
fill the hole.
Thats where I have some doubts. I don't see in the whole Macromedia
productline a single good running 3D product. I don't see more than an
add-on to their big 2D Director package. Maybe I have not listened enough to
the market last year, but I remember that Microsoft has bought some good
game dev. cooperations in the last years before Xbox and their game line. I
can't remember that Macromedia has bought essential parts of the 3D
industry. So, if they are not deep into 3D dev. on their own, they have only
offered in a _nice_ move to ship Discreet and Havok imported technology in
their own boat. _That_ could be a lesson which Virtools can learn. But it
would be a great afford for Macromedia to learn 3D space and handling, while
they are good in selling 2D products against Adobe. As long as Adobe (with
Atmosphere) and Macromedia seem to produce Me-too-3D-Products, Virtools
should live prosper and should grow _faster_ than before.
My main concern belongs to Discreet and a bigger version of their gmax
product. Think about a behavior loaded Max scripting language for game devs.
They don't have so much to copy, if they observe the game market.They have
the connections to the industry and know the wishes of the game devs. and
can use their product standing in the 3D arena. They have blown Hyperwire (a
2D and 3D authoring tool, many awards but sold too cheap, nobody remembers
nowadays) and VRML is also not pure fun for Discreet. So I hope they will
stay quiet for a while. But Virtools with his open Maya, ......, eeeh
Softimage ?? or Lightwave ?? port must be against their business direction.
So I hope, besides some splendid cooperations which can make a demo out of
everything, there will be a sore user community around Atmosphere and the
Director 3D ExTrara.
